09:47 — The Lumenpath contrast audit pipeline flagged 312 false failures after a palette-token refresh shipped without updated baselines. No user data was touched; the audit runner reads only published style bundles. We verified the runner's read-only scope and rotated its service credential as a precaution. The audit job that produced the anomaly carries the trace token below.

pipeline stamp: htk4_66df

Runbook: Lumenfeed GraphQL N+1 mitigation. In release 7.3 we resolved the N+1 pattern on the activity-timeline resolver by introducing a request-scoped batch loader. If customers report slow timeline loads, first confirm they are on 7.3 or later, then check that the loader cache flag is enabled in their tenant config. Do not advise disabling the loader; it will reintroduce per-row queries and can saturate the replica pool. Step-by-step verification instructions, including expected query counts, are documented on the internal page below.

wiki page, kahog-hahig: https://vault.zemvargrid.internal/display/deploy/repo/settings/merge_requests/job/settings/6f3b933774dbc5320a4daa18

## Changelog — v4.2.0

### Renamed: retry idempotency setting

The environment variable formerly controlling idempotency keys for payment retries in the Ledgerline gateway has been renamed to match our new PAYRETRY_ prefix convention. The old name is still read as a fallback until v5, but emits a deprecation warning at startup. Future maintainers: remove the fallback path in gateway/config.go when v5 ships.

To migrate an existing deployment, open the service's .env file and add the renamed entry on a new line:

secret setting of tajof-bahif: COURIER_KEY3=65d

TICKET: Cron drift on Quellhaven schedulers. Nightly rollup jobs fire 40–90s late since the Parvato upgrade. Suspect NTP stepping on the batch hosts; clock skew logged on three of five nodes. Mira is bisecting the scheduler image. Blocking the 4.2 cut until confirmed. The drift reproduces only on the build referenced below.

trace token, yahop-fajof: htk6_78a9a1

Night-shift staff: Floor 4 of the Tellhaven Building opens this week. After 21:00, access is via the rear stairwell only; the lifts are locked out overnight during the settling period. Complete a walk-through of the new floor once per shift and log it. The stairwell keypad accepts the code below.

badge for yahop-fawep: bdg-XBKXI-68071